The system starts off Using the thermostat. In case the temperature in your house is hotter or cooler compared to established temperature you’ve picked out, the system will activate and operate right until the established temperature is reached.

When the warm air in your own home contacts the evaporator coil, the refrigerant evaporates and pulls warmth from your air, cooling it in the procedure. The blower then distributes the awesome air from the ducts to lower the temperature in your home.

Clean rooms are classified based on class 100 area definition the cleanliness standard of the air In the managed atmosphere. The thoroughly clean room class is the level of cleanliness the room complies with, based on the amount and size of particles per cubic meters of air. The main authority while in the US and Canada is the ISO classification system ISO 14644-1.

A root cause Examination (RCA) is the whole process of determining and documenting the root bring about as well as the downstream effect on the causal chain. An RCA ought to focus on determining underlying complications that contribute to mistake as opposed to specializing in issues made by persons.

Corrective Action calls for the entire understanding of The difficulty which has taken location and use the root cause Assessment in order to click here expose the primary induce for it, in order to rectify it in such a way that its incidence will be rare.

Metabolism of drugs during the nasal cavity - The enzymes existing inside the nasal tissues change the absorption of some compounds, especially peptides which have been disintegrated by aminopeptidases.

Speedy mucociliary clearance can result in inadequate bioavailability in the drug. This can be get over by in situ gelling drug shipping. Chitosan is really a all-natural bioadhesive polysaccharide attained from crustacean shells which can be used as an absorption enhancer.

The rate and result of chemical reactions happening in h2o usually depends upon the acidity with the water, and it can be consequently practical to learn the acidity from the drinking water, typically measured through a pH meter.[five] Familiarity with pH is helpful or vital in several circumstances, like chemical laboratory analyses.

The pH meter is calibrated with solutions of recognised pH, normally just before Each individual use, to guarantee accuracy of measurement.[eleven] To measure the pH of a solution, the electrodes are utilised as probes, that happen to be dipped in to the exam answers and held there adequately lengthy for that hydrogen ions within the exam Remedy to equilibrate Using the ions around the floor of the bulb within the glass electrode.

Reference electrode: A reference electrode is created up of a reference content (such as mercury, mercury chloride, and saturated Option of potassium chloride) submerged in a certain electrolyte which needs to be interacting with the calculated Answer most frequently via a porous ceramic junction, Have a very low electrical resistance because of a significant ion concentration and enough stability throughout a wide temperature selection.
